An Elizabeth City woman is facing charges following a traffic incident that left two pedestrians dead.
According to the North Carolina State Highway Patrol, on March 30, 2025 at 6:49 a.m., the agency investigated a collision involving a single vehicle and two pedestrians.
Deborah Stevenson, 69, of Elizabeth City, was traveling north on New Rd. when she traveled across the centerline and collided into two pedestrians walking north in the southbound lane of New Rd., stated a Highway Patrol news release.
Pedestrians Roger Whidbee, 76, Aileen Whidbee, 62, both of Elizabeth City, were both pronounced dead at the scene.
Stevenson was charged with two counts of misdemeanor death by vehicle and left of center.
